Posts: 18 | Are you ready to experience 300 miles of Extreme Sailing at its best? The ULTIMATE beach catamaran sailing event in North America is happening June 16-19, 2010. Here's your chance to race against the BEST in TEXAS! If you're a seasoned veteran, the GT300 is the race for you...or if you just want to experience a taste of the race, the Surfside to Galveston Dash is held the last day. More information on both the GT300 and the Dash can be found at www.GT300.com

Posts: 1,304 Gulf Coast relocated from Cali... | The F18's are already giving a strong showing in commiting to this race. I think we had 5 Nacra 20's last year and the rest F18's. I'm hearing some rumble about the Tornados comming as well as a few P19MX's in the Open Class. This would be great to see since the race has been pretty reachy the last few years. Also rumored is Dennis Banks' ARC21 will be back on the starting line. Should be a great year.
